Shirzanan: The First Iranian Women Sports Magazine
by Muslim Women in Sports
posted March 9, 2009 at 12:18pm

Shirzanan is an online weekly magazine and the first publication on Iran women's sports. Shirzanan’s main page is in Persian and it focuses on women’s sports in Iran and other Muslim countries....more
